Shelby interviews Tracee Metcalfe, the first American woman to climb all 14 of the world's tallest mountains. Tracee discusses her unexpected journey from a non-athletic childhood to record-breaking mountaineering, including her gap year in Colorado, medical career, and experiences on Denali and Everest. She shares her struggles with addiction following hip surgery and how climbing became an escape. Tracee recounts the tragedy on Shishapangma, where she witnessed the death of a friend, and her decision to return and complete the climb with her team. She reflects on the challenges, both physical and emotional, of her journey to becoming the first American woman to summit all 14 peaks.
